Petitions/Mandate Tracking of hired Bikes, E-Bikes and Scooters & timed suspensions

Many bikes, e-bikes and e-scooters (B,EB,ES) in British cities are hired. These vehicles have been given extended rights and privileges, such as exclusive cycle lanes and superhighways to ensure they can ride safely.

However, we think some users are not complying with road laws. Motorists, being in charge of more potentially dangerous vehicles, follow stringent training and rules set down in the Highway Code. CCTV and recording equipment is situated on roads to ensure compliance. We think some users of B,EB,ES are not following road laws, making streets extremely dangerous for the most vulnerable of people - pedestrians, and for themselves. We think trackers in B,EB,ES with sensors in traffic lights, would catch those not complying, allowing for timed suspensions from hiring
